The woman who portrays Whitney Dean on EastEnders, Shona McGarty, has addressed speculation that she is engaged after publicly announcing her new romantic relationship.

Last September, McGarty revealed on Instagram that she is dating an Irish musician named David Bracken. Though she referred to him as "my whole world" and was seen wearing a ring suggesting marriage, the actress has denied they are engaged. Out of respect for Bracken's preference for privacy, McGarty did not provide many details, simply telling The Sun "We're not engaged, no."



She added "I'm not going to talk about David, bless him, because he doesn't like being out there too much. But yes, I will say that I'm very happy in my personal life."

Unfortunately, the character McGarty plays, Whitney, is not having the same luck with relationships. Over her 16 years on the show's set in the fictional EastEnders neighbourhood, Whitney has faced numerous romantic heartbreaks.


In recent episodes, Whitney and her partner Zack Hudson have struggled as Whitney prioritised a vulnerable schoolgirl named Britney Wainwright despite being heavily pregnant herself. Zack was then shown cheating on Whitney with her best friend Lauren Branning.


McGarty's portrayal of Whitney will soon come to a temporary end as the actress plans to leave the show to pursue new opportunities before she feels she is "too old." She explained the difficult decision, saying "It was a really difficult decision, because it's all I've ever known...But I had to put on my big girl pants and be quite brave, because life is so short, and you feel that more and more as you get older."
